One of the biggest advantages of visiting the Seychelles in December is the weather. Unlike other parts of the globe where December marks the start of winter, the Seychelles enjoys a warm and tropical climate all year round. With average temperatures ranging from 26 to 31 degrees Celsius (79 to 88 degrees Fahrenheit), you can bask in the sun and enjoy the beaches to your heart’s content.

For those seeking adventure on land, the Seychelles has a wealth of activities to offer. From hiking through lush rainforests to exploring nature reserves and national parks, there is something for everyone. December is an ideal time for hiking, as the weather is not too hot and the landscapes are at their most vibrant. Be sure to visit Vallee de Mai,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, known for its unique Coco de Mer palms and diverse bird species.
